Defund the UN

The UN: Struggling to Fulfill Its Purpose Introduction: The United Nations (UN), established in 1945 after World War II, was designed to be a beacon of hope for global cooperation,…

Read more

Russia Ukraine War Truce

Putin announces Christmas truce The cessation of hostilities in Ukraine is to last from noon on Friday until midnight on Saturday, the Kremlin has announced Russian president Vladimir Putin has…

Read more